Why Choose a BA Degree Course in Experimental Media?

Embracing Innovation and Creativity

The Experimental Media programme at Open Window University  aims to offer students an education in audio-visual communication exploration. It caters to individuals aspiring to venture beyond boundaries, such as new media filmmakers, animators and designers seeking fresh tools and methods.

Class Sizes

With small class sizes and personalised attention as core values at Open Window University, students benefit from interaction with instructors fostering a supportive atmosphere for creative development. This approach nurtures students’ unique artistic expressions while providing expert mentorship.

Skills Training

Through a curriculum that combines thinking with hands-on skills training, our BA degree course equips students to thrive in the evolving landscape of media. By honing their problem-solving abilities and mastering the integration of media forms, students are prepared to deliver interactive audio-visual content tailored for audiences across various traditional and modern media platforms.
